Alison

I was a special education teacher. My job description? Teach children who were mentally challenged at their achievement and ability levels. I assessed their strengths and encouraged them.

After my devastating divorce, I struggled to find the energy to do my job. I was gifted at guiding these children, but now I wanted to put my energy into my healing. I was in a serious state of the “uns.” unwanted, unimportant, unloved. Un…. you name it.

In my class, eight-year-old Allison spent three weeks learning six letters. After a year, she could differentiate words like lamp, limp, and lump. This was no small accomplishment for Allison, but mistakes were common. My corrections never bothered her. “Oh well!” she said with patient acceptance of herself.

In the schemes of life’s demands, Allison was not concerned about her abilities to read and write. She liked our class and awaited my arrival, greeting me each morning at the door with a smile. She put her little arms around me, and said, “I love you, Mrs. A.,” which was just what I needed to hear.

Because of Allison’s simple and genuine love and her unique ability to accept herself just as she was, I became less of an un…un whatever, every day. When my patience runs short, I remember Allison, and say, “Oh well!’
